Abstract
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) is one of the developmental disorders commonly found in children. Parenting a child with autism is challenging. Parents, especially mothers, play a crucial role in raising children with autism, but mothers often experience difficulties and high levels of stress. This underscores the need for parenting self-efficacy to support their caregiving. Parenting self-efficacy is influenced by several factors, one of which is social support. This study aims to examine the influence of social support on the parenting self-efficacy of mothers of children with autism. Additionally, it seeks to identify the significant sources of social support that affect the parenting self-efficacy of mothers with children with autism. The research was conducted using a quantitative approach involving 79 mothers in Indonesia. Data
were collected using questionnaires containing the Self-Efficacy for Parenting Task Index (SEPTI) and The Multidimensional Scale of Perceived Social Support (MSPSS) distributed online. The collected data were analyzed using descriptive statistics and multiple linear regression. The analysis revealed that social support influences the parenting self-efficacy of mothers of children with autism. Furthermore, it was
found that support from partners is a significant source of social support affecting the parenting selfefficacy of mothers. This research emphasizes the importance of parental cooperation in raising children with autism.
